The U.S. is on track to admit the fewest refugees in history, with just over 10,000 admitted in the first ten months of this fiscal year—down from over 100,000 just a year prior. A sharp decline since the Trump era, now capped at 17,500 for next year, marks the lowest level in 25 years. Historically averaging 50,000 annually, the U.S. has shifted focus, even prioritizing Afrikaners—a group tied to apartheid—while refugee origins have traditionally included war-torn nations like Syria and Ukraine.
